Drops of Hope

Our team has long been involved with an organization called Drops of Hope, a 501 (c)(3) that provides free transportation for young cancer patients and their families to and from the hospital for chemotherapy treatments. Drops of Hope was actually formed by Michael Fischer, co-founder and CFO of 626, in 2006.

Families travel to appointments in limousines fully equipped with video games, movies, snacks and drinks, providing a semblance of joy to an otherwise stressful trip. Drops of Hope also offers a program called Rooms of Hope, which provides bedroom makeovers to pediatric cancer patients. Rooms are designed to suit each child’s personal tastes and interests and are decorated with special touches such as custom furniture, artwork and other creative accessories.

Forgotten Soldier

The 626 team created 100 care packages that included: Toiletries, Snack Food, Baby Wipes, Batteries, Drink Mixes, Forgotten Soldier Newsletter, Girl Scout Cookies, Letters of Encouragement, Comic Books and other items. Also, every care package includes a Troop It Forward Box. A Troop It Forward (TIF) box is a 30-day supply of toiletries, along with information on how an individual can register to be a recipient. When the actual recipient receives the care package and sees that someone at mail call does not receive anything, they can in turn give them the TIF box. To date, over a third of our recipients are the result of the TIF program.

Forgotten Soldier Outreach Inc. is on a mission to help support America’s deployed military service members to ensure they are not forgotten by sending them care packages and letters of encouragement.
